Output 66d1fe83b5242da44b3a4fc3b03660101a4014e4217029872131e8869a8427e4:1

value
309740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50020c2e47ad503c7235312d1410f580cdfc7741 OP_EQUAL
address
38z4SA9reVvAVdYeKUmvrQJvCdoF6UYa6P
transaction
66d1fe83b5242da44b3a4fc3b03660101a4014e4217029872131e8869a8427e4
spent
true